changed templates

alpha
alex 2024-02-07 19:28:53 +01:00
parent ac04e7d77c
commit 925c978543
8 changed files with 40 additions and 6 deletions

8
Dockerfile Normal file
View File

@ -0,0 +1,8 @@
FROM golang:latest
WORKDIR /app
COPY main /app/main
COPY templates /app/templates
CMD ["./main"]

26
build-docker.sh Executable file
View File

@ -0,0 +1,26 @@
DOCKER_REGISTRY_URL="dockreg.ex.umbach.dev"
DOCKER_IMAGE_NAME="zeitadler-mailerserver"
# only allow to run this script as root
if [ "$EUID" -ne 0 ]
then echo "Please run as root"
exit
fi
echo "Starting go build of $DOCKER_IMAGE_NAME"
go build main.go
echo "Go build finished"
# rm images
docker image rm $DOCKER_IMAGE_NAME
# build images
docker build -t $DOCKER_IMAGE_NAME .
# tag images
docker image tag $DOCKER_IMAGE_NAME:latest $DOCKER_REGISTRY_URL/$DOCKER_IMAGE_NAME:latest
# push to self-hosted docker registry
docker push $DOCKER_REGISTRY_URL/$DOCKER_IMAGE_NAME
echo "Uploaded $DOCKER_IMAGE_NAME to $DOCKER_REGISTRY_URL"

View File

@ -111,7 +111,7 @@
<p>{{.address}}</p>
<p class="footer">%footer%</p>
<a class="footer" href="https://www.kk-innovation.eu">%dsgvo%</a>
<a class="footer" href="https://zeitadler.de/datenschutzerklaerung">%dsgvo%</a>
</td>
</tr>
</table>

View File

@ -16,4 +16,4 @@
%footer%
%dsgvo%
%dsgvo%: https://zeitadler.de/datenschutzerklaerung

View File

@ -100,7 +100,7 @@
<p>{{.address}}</p>
<p class="footer">%footer%</p>
<a class="footer" href="https://www.kk-innovation.eu">%dsgvo%</a>
<a class="footer" href="https://zeitadler.de/datenschutzerklaerung">%dsgvo%</a>
</td>
</tr>
</table>

View File

@ -15,4 +15,4 @@
%footer%
%dsgvo%
%dsgvo%: https://zeitadler.de/datenschutzerklaerung

View File

@ -88,7 +88,7 @@
<div class="divider"></div>
<p>{{.address}}</p>
<a class="footer" href="https://www.kk-innovation.eu">%dsgvo%</a>
<a class="footer" href="https://zeitadler.de/datenschutzerklaerung">%dsgvo%</a>
</td>
</tr>
</table>

View File

@ -8,4 +8,4 @@
%appointment3%
{{.address}}
%dsgvo%
%dsgvo%: https://zeitadler.de/datenschutzerklaerung